Boeing issues aviation forecast

Boeing released its forecast on the economic growth and aviation market in the world over the next 20 years at a press conference in Hanoi on November 25.

Boeing Commercial Airplanes Vice Chairman and Director of Marketing Randy Tinseth stressed, “Vietnam is a country where we see a fast growing economy and it is also a country where we see air travel growing even at difficult times.”

“In Vietnam, air service growth since the year 2000 has been substantial. Compare to 2000, there are four times as many seats in the market and nearly 3.5 times as many frequencies,” he added.

Vietnam has a strong base in travel and tourism, contributing about 13 percent of its GDP while the proportion in other nations is around 8 percent.
